文档章节

MYSQL主从复制配置

我想去看一看大海
 我想去看一看大海
发布于 2016/07/03 22:41
字数 342
阅读 49
收藏 5

1. 下载免安装MYSQL版本,这里以5.5.50版本为例,配置一主两从MYSQL服务

2. 解压复制三份,分别命名为

3. 创建my.ini配置文件,配置Master数据库

3. 创建my.ini配置文件,配置Slave 1数据库

4. 创建my.ini配置文件,配置Slave 2数据库

5. 注册三个数据库为Windows服务,分别在命令行模式下进入到数据库根目录下的bin文件夹下运行

mysqld -install mysql-master

mysqld -install mysql-slave-1

mysqld -install mysql-slave-2

6. 登录进主数据库,为从数据库创建复制备份账号

GRANT REPLICATION SLAVE ON *.* to 'backup'@'localhost' identified by 'backup';

7. 登录进两个从数据库,指定主数据库连接信息并启动SLAVE

CHANGE MASTER TO MASTER_HOST='localhost',MASTER_USER='backup',MASTER_PASSWORD='backup',MASTER_LOG_FILE='mysql-bin.000001',MASTER_LOG_POS=0;

8. 查看主从数据库信息

show master status;

show slave status;

9. 到此MYSQL的主从配置就算完成了,可以随意创建一个数据库来验证主从复制是否工作

PS1: MYSQL的主从复制是根据日志文件来进行同步的

PS2: MYSQL主从复制主要有三种方式

RBR:Row Based Replication基于行的复制模式

SBR:Statement Based Replication基于语句的复制模式

MBR:Mixed Based Replication混合复制模式

© 著作权归作者所有

共有 人打赏支持
下一篇: MYSQL常用命令
我想去看一看大海
粉丝 3
博文 27
码字总数 6202
作品 0
成都
高级程序员
私信 提问
Mysql主从复制以及常见错误问题分析

Mysql主从复制以及常见错误问题分析 一、主从复制简介: 1、mysql主从复制原理: Mysql主从复制的实现,主要依赖于二进制日志来实现,过程主要是根据把主的MySQL 的数据复制到其它主机( Sla...

技术小疯子
01/22
0
0
Mysql主从复制

Mysql主从复制 背景: Mysql可以实现主从复制,在学习了Mysql主从复制后,将一些如何主从复制过程记录下来,供以后复习使用。 准备: 在做Mysql的主从复制前需要做一些准备工作: 1、同步时间...

657188918
2017/11/13
0
0
MySQL5.7.21开启Gtid配置主从复制

mysql5.7.21开启Gtid配置主从复制 一、环境: mysql 主库master:10.0.0.101 172.168.1.101 mysql 从库slave:10.0.0.103 172.168.1.103 mysql-5.7.21-linux-glibc2.12-x86_64.tar.gz 二进制......

wjw555
07/09
0
0
MySQL架构的优化

mysql的复制: mysql的二进制日志:记录了所有对MySQL数据库的数据增删查改和对表和数据库的修改 binlog命令行的工具进行查看 二进制日志格式:

Panda_Jerry
2017/11/12
0
0
MySQL的主从复制介绍及配置

1.MySQL主从复制介绍 MySQL数据库支持单向、双向、链式级联、环状等不同业务场景的复制。在复制过程中,一台服务器充当主服务器(Master),接收来自用户的内容更新,而一个或多个其他的服务...

10pcm
06/26
0
0

没有更多内容

加载失败,请刷新页面

加载更多

Deepin 安装wireshark抓包工具

一、关于deepin和wireshark deepin目前已经发展到15.8了,开发Android毫无压力,在四个月的使用时间里,已经非常习惯了。目前想处理一些网络问题,因此尝试在deepin上安装一个抓包工具。dee...

IamOkay
12分钟前
0
0
Docker镜像仓库服务-Nexus

建立云原生集群系统,建立自己的私有Docker镜像仓库必不可少。一方面可以加快多节点部署容器镜像的下载速度,另一方面是为了安全(容器里存储有系统所有的信息、包括密码、数据库等等,切记不...

openthings
24分钟前
1
0
127.0.0.1 和 0.0.0.0 地址的区别

1. IP地址分类 1.1 IP地址表示 IP地址由两个部分组成,net-id和host-id,即网络号和主机号。 net-id:表示ip地址所在的网络号。 host-id:表示ip地址所在网络中的某个主机号码。 即: IP-a...

华山猛男
今天
19
0
解决Unknown host 'd29vzk4ow07wi7.cloudfront.net'. You may need to adjust the proxy settings in Gradle.

把 总项目 下的 build.gradle 中的 两个 jcenter() 用 maven{ url ‘http://maven.aliyun.com/nexus/content/groups/public/’} 代替。...

lanyu96
今天
4
0
基于redis的分布式锁

redisson提供了基于redis的分布式锁实现方式,本文就尝试了下锁的使用方式。Redisson同时还为分布式锁提供了异步执行的相关方法,第二节执行介绍。 一、可重入锁验证 同一个jvm里面同一线程的...

noob_chr
今天
14
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部